[算表] vba Cell及方程式變數請教

作者: adorama (ad)   2015-01-11 22:28:28
軟體:excel
版本:2010
For i = 12 To 20
Range(Cells(i, 4), Cells(i, 6)).Select
Selection.FormatConditions.Add Type:=xlExpression, Formula1:="= $AB$" & i & "="""""
我想要的是
利用格式化條件,判斷當某一格為空白 highlight對應的cell
但碰到變數的問題解不了
1. 我知道Cells(i, 4) 代表 D(i) 但是我不知道怎麼用變數代表 A B C D...
因為我要針對每一格給條件 必須能把A B C D也改為變數
連帶我的rule Formula1:="= $AB$" & i & " 其中AB我也不知道怎麼用變數表示
拜託大家了!
作者: soyoso (我是耀宗)   2015-01-11 22:53:00
是希望類似將cells(1,1)轉為字串"A1"嗎?如果是的話可用range.address
作者: adorama (ad)   2015-01-11 23:02:00
對 想直接用變數表示A1但在方程式裡 能用range.address? 是不是只能用$表示
作者: soyoso (我是耀宗)   2015-01-11 23:16:00
用&連結應可使用,address後面沒有參數時欄列都是絕對參照

Links booklink

Contact Us: admin [ a t ] ucptt.com